New book: The Cosmolocal Reader

The Cosmolocal Reader features 50 chapters documenting and discussing theory and practice. From modular automotive manufacturing, to agri-robotics and peer to peer farming, community driven wind power and housing construction… to biohacking, furniture fabrication, upcycling, prosthetics, and disaster relief, 38 cases and examples from around the world provide a foundation to consider what exists and what could be.

GTN members Michel Bauwens and José Ramos were among the co-editors, and the collection includes pieces by other GTN members, such as Helena Norberg-Hodge and Steven Gorelick.
